Syntax for this template is as follows:
{{Starbox astrometry experimental|
radial_v=Radial velocity |
prop_mo_ra=Proper motion (RA) |
prop_mo_dec=Proper motion (dec) |
parallax=Parallax |
p_error=Parallax error |
dist_ly=Distance in light years |
dist_pc=Distance in parsecs |
absmag_v=Resulting absolute magnitude }}
This template is similar to the {{Starbox astrometry}} template, except that if the parallax is given and the distance is not, the distance is automatically computed from the parallax, and, if the error in the parallax is given, a distance error is computed from this error. The distance may still be specified separately; this would be useful if, e.g., the distance were known from some non-parallactic source. If neither a parallax nor distance is specified, no distance line is displayed.
